Skip to content

Instantly share code, notes, and snippets.

@eputra
eputra / Zero_knowledge_db.md
Created May 21, 2021 14:34 — forked from thiloplanz/Zero_knowledge_db.md
Zero-knowledge databases

Zero knowledge databases

The idea

The idea is to provide a database as a service to end users in such a way that no one except the user herself can access the data, not even the hosting provider or the database administrator.

Advantages

  • A privacy- and/or security-conscious user will have more trust in such a setup.
  • The service provider cannot be coerced to release the data they were trusted with, and he cannot be held responsible for the content he is storing.
@eputra
eputra / mppl.md
Last active April 11, 2017 14:52

Latar Belakang

Pada era millennial seperti sekarang ini teknologi (komputer, smartphone, internet) seakan menjadi kebutuhan pokok untuk setiap orang. Karena dengan adanya teknologi yang membuat segala sesuatu menjadi otomatis, kehidupan kita menjadi lebih mudah, cepat, dan tepat.

Kemudahan, kecepatan, dan ketepatan otomatisasi dari teknologi ini bisa kita lihat banyak dimanfaatkan oleh berbagai jenis usaha, dengan harapan usaha mereka bisa lebih efisien berkat bantuan otomatisasi dari teknologi.

Salah satu contoh usaha (dalam hal ini startup) yang memanfaatkan otomatisasi teknologi untuk mengefesiensikan sistem usaha mereka adalah Sale Stock. Sale Stock membuat sebuah chatbot untuk menggantikan peran manusia sebagai customer service. Dengan adanya chatbot peran customer service akan digantikan oleh robot, customer service akan aktif selama 24 jam, dan setiap pertanyaan dari pelanggan akan dijawab dengan cepat.

Chatbot sendiri adalah sebuah program yang dibuat untuk memproses secara otomatis setiap pesa

Keybase proof

I hereby claim:

  • I am eputra on github.
  • I am eputra (https://keybase.io/eputra) on keybase.
  • I have a public key ASCvSEKXvImKQLmA1Z8C1lxm8h4mIR4ZIdfnfnbDLxYeKAo

To claim this, I am signing this object:

@eputra
eputra / RPL.md
Last active November 19, 2016 05:47
RLP

I. Pendahuluan

A. Penyataan Masalah

Setelah kami melakukan pencarian tender project software di website projects.co.id maka kelompok kami memutuskan untuk memilih project tentang “Bimbingan Belajar Online”, menurut client permasalahannya adalah ketika mereka sedang melakukan bimbingan belajar mereka terbatas oleh ruang dan waktu sehingga dengan dibuatnya software ini akan membuat pengajar bimbingan belajar dan siswa nya menjadi lebih efektif dari segi penggunaan ruang dan waktu, dimana mereka dapat melakukan pembelajaran dimanapun asalkan memiliki perangkat mobile yang bisa terhubung ke internet.

B. Lingkungan dan Implementasi

Menurut kebutuhan pengguna, software ini direncanakan untuk dipakai di salahsatu bimbingan belajar di Bekasi dengan beberapa fitur berikut:

@eputra
eputra / Analisis Situasi Komunikasi Antar Personal.md
Created October 13, 2016 13:40
Analisis Situasi Komunikasi Antar Personal

Pengantar

Situasi atau suasana komunikasi dalam konteks hubungan antar personal sangat menentukan efektif tidaknya komunikasi. Situasi komunikasi bisa diibaratkan dengan suasana alam dalam kondisi cerah, mendung, atau hujan.

Indikator Situasi Komunikasi yang Efektif

Respect

Indikator pertama adalah respect, ialah sikap menghargai setiap individu yang menajadi sasaran pesan yang kita sampaikan. Rasa hormat dan saling menghargai merupakan indikator pertama efektif tidaknya situasi suatu komunikasi.

@eputra
eputra / Komputer dan Masyarakat.md
Last active November 10, 2023 13:12
Komputer dan Masyarakat

Definisi Komputer

Komputer adalah alat elektronik yang digunakan untuk mempermudah/membantu pekerjaan sehari-hari manusia. Salah satu ciri yang membedakan komputer dengan alat elekronik lainnya yaitu komputer dapat menerima/input data, memproses, menyimpan, dan menghasilkan/output data dalam bentuk yang berbeda dari data yang pertama diinput karena telah diproses, atau bahkan dapat menghasilkan sebuah informasi dari kumpulan data yang telah diinput dan diproses tersebut.

Pada zaman sekarang bentuk komputer tidak hanya terpaku pada sebuah benda dengan monitor, desktop, mouse dan keyboard saja. Smartphone adalah salahsatu bentuk dari komputer pada zaman sekarang, karena smartphone dapat menerima input, memproses, menyimpan dan menghasilkan output.

Selain itu ada juga smartwatch, seperti namanya smartwatch atau jam tangan pintar ini selain alat untuk menampilkan waktu, juga dapat digunakan untuk menampilan sms/chat yang masuk, membalas sms/chat, menerima panggilan telepon, menelepon orang lain, dan juga dapa

@eputra
eputra / home-conky
Created August 25, 2015 22:21
~ $ home conky
##############################################
# Settings
##############################################
background yes
use_xft yes
xftfont AvantGarde LT Medium:size=7
xftalpha 1
update_interval 1.0
total_run_times 0
own_window yes
@eputra
eputra / config.h
Created February 13, 2015 21:31
config.h
/* Dwm Setup by Moeenn [ moeenn.deviantart.com ] */
/* appearance */
#define NUMCOLORS 8 // need at least 3
static const char colors[NUMCOLORS][ColLast][9] = {
// border foreground background
{ "#434449", "#666666", "#2d2d2d" }, // 1 = normal
{ "#626e8a", "#f4f4f4", "#626e8a" }, // 2 = selected
{ "#2d2d2d", "#D2D2D2", "#2d2d2d" }, // 3 = Occupied tag
{ "#2d2d2d", "#F4f4f4", "#2d2d2d" }, // 4 = Layoutbar
@eputra
eputra / tint2-config
Created January 1, 2015 02:46
tint2-config
#---------------------------------------------
# TINT2 CONFIG FILE
#---------------------------------------------
# For more information about tint2, see:
# http://code.google.com/p/tint2/wiki/Welcome
#
# For more config file examples, see:
# http://crunchbanglinux.org/forums/topic/3232/my-tint2-config/
# Background definitions
@eputra
eputra / tugas-modul-6-7-dan-8
Created December 28, 2014 23:19
tugas modul 6, 7 dan 8
//modul 6
#include <stdio.h>
int findmmb (int e, int k);
int main()
{
int e,k,a;
printf ("Masukan nilai pertama : ");
scanf ("%d", &e);
printf ("Masukan niali kedua : ");
scanf ("%d", &k);